The Problem

Ocean transportation operates outside territorial waters. From mining iron ore for ship construction, poverty-level wages and oil spills, to abandoning first-world ships on third-world beaches, the shipping industry has a destructive impact on our planet.

Our Solution

Is to provide a shipping service that is emission-free, pays fair wages and is built using regenerative materials. It all starts with our flagship, Ceiba; a proof-of-concept powered by the wind and 100% renewable electrical energy. 

Scalable Vision

Once we have proved the value of clean shipping, expansion of the fleet will begin, including larger designs. These will be determined by the needs of our network, ensuring tailor-made solutions. Change in global policy will play a key role.

Building Ceiba:
45m Square-Topsail Cargo Schooner

We are a group of shipwrights, carpenters, business professionals and sailors. Ceiba is our effort to inspire change in the industry to which we have devoted our lives. Ceiba is a sustainably-constructed vessel that will carry cargo, 100% emission-free. When operational in 2022 she will be the world’s largest, active, clean ocean-going cargo vessel. She will elevate the existing sail cargo movement to a new level while bringing attention to the harmful and pollutive practices of the global shipping industry.

Our Story 

SAILCARGO INC. started with the idea of constructing a wooden sailing vessel for emission-free cargo transportation. Our AstilleroVerde ('green shipyard') shipyard quickly became a project in its own right. It is a beacon for sustainable wooden shipbuilding, supporting education and training in our coastal community and delivering annual tree-planting programs. 

Thanks to diverse personal experience within the emerging sailing cargo market, the SAILCARGO INC. team draws from a deep well of knowledge and connection. We are particularly inspired by the environmental, educational and social aspects of this unique sector.

Throughout the project we have received enquiries from around the world about expanding our work. The AstilleroVerde shipyard in Costa Rica has become a model for sustainable practices in vulnerable coastal communities and might be replicated in the Caribbean Basin in the near future.
